77问答网
所有问题
当前搜索:
字符串是char吗
C语言中的
字符是
什么?
答:
2、转义
字符是
C语言中表示字符的一种特殊形式。通常使用转义字符表示ASCII码字符集中不可打印的控制字符和特定功能的字符,如用于表示字符常量的单撇号( '),用于表示字符串常量的双撇号( ")和反斜杠( \)等。转义字符用反斜杠\后面跟一个字符或一个八进制或十六进制数表示。转义字符 意义 ASCII...
c语言中
char
和%c 是对应的么?
答:
对,但
char
类型在输出时,可以对应c%和s%.
c语言中字符变量和
字符串
变量都是用关键字
char
进行定义的。
答:
错,严格上来说C语言没有字符串变量,只有字符数组。退一步说,如果说C语言的字符数组就是字符串变量,那应该可以用
字符串为
这种变量赋值,就像int型变量可以用整数为它赋值一样,而字符数组显然不行(除了初始化时)。
java中 如何将
char
类型转换成
string
类型
答:
3,
char
ch = 'U';
String
from
Char
= new String(new char[]{ch});//使用匿名数组,java中的匿名数组可以被用来封装一个单独的字符到字符数组,然后将这个字 符数组作为String的构造器参数 4,String str=”abc”;char[] cc;cc=str.toCharArray();这时cc={‘a’,’b’,’c’};//Strin...
字符
型变量是什么?
答:
字符和
字符串
的区别在于是用双引号,还是单引号,双引号表字符串,单引号表字符,如:“a”和'a'第一个是字符串,而第二个是字符。字符型量包括字符常量和字符变量。字符串常量是由一对双引号括起的字符序列。字符变量的取值是字符常量,即单个字符。字符变量的类型说明符
是char
。字符变量类型说明的...
字符串
在计算机内的存储结构
答:
字符串以_0结束那是字符串在计算机内的存储结构,你定义了字符串计算机默认会在字符串后加上_0做为字符串结束标记,但是你写程序时并没有显式的写出来。判断字符串
字符串都是
用双引号包含的。例如
char
*string="beijing"。定义字符串定义字符串有两种方法:一、字符串指针 char *string="abcde";二、一维...
字符串
的定义和赋值
答:
字符串是
一串连续的字符,可以理解为一个常量指针(地址),该指针中的内容为一串连续的字符。字符串的定义和赋值有以下几种形式指针形式
char
*s1="hello" ; //字符串赋值给指针, 这表示s1与"hello"字符串指向同一个地址。这种形式也可以写成如下:char *s1 ; //定义一个指针变量,s1="hello"; //给指针...
函数返回值为
字符串
时,返回值类型
是char
*吗?
答:
是char
例如:提取子串--strstr函数 函数原型:char* strstr(char*src,char*find)函数说明:从
字符串
src中寻找find第一次出现的位置(不比较结束符NULL)返回值:返回指向第一次出现find位置的指针,如果没有找到则返回NULL
char
a[]={0,1,2,3}为什么是合法的,为什么不用引号
答:
a[0]=0;a[1]=1;a[2]=2;a[3]=3;编译器 根据初始化内容,能算出数组需要多大来存放这些元素。所以上面声明,等于声明了 char a[4]={0,1,2,3};char 型实质上是1字节长度有符号整型,所以初值可以是0到正负127左右。双引号括起的是
字符串
。如果声明
是 char
a[]="0123"; 初始化的...
chars是字符串
长度吗?
答:
首先,字节数不是指
字符串
长度,字符串长度比存储字节数少一。\t 是一个转义字符 相当于键盘“Tab”键 a 普通字符 \017 转义字符 ASCII代码值为8进制数17即10进制数15的那个符号 b 普通字符 c 普通字符 字符串结束标志‘\0’s是字符串类型。每一个
都是char
型变量;char型变量的二进制长度是8,...
棣栭〉
<涓婁竴椤
3
4
5
6
8
7
9
10
11
12
涓嬩竴椤
灏鹃〉
其他人还搜